Technical Insights into Air Frying
Understanding how air fryers work can enhance your cooking experience and ensure the best results. Here’s a brief overview of the technical aspects:
– How Air Fryers Work: Air fryers operate by circulating hot air around the food at high speed, creating a convection effect. This process not only cooks the food evenly but also helps achieve that coveted crispy texture often associated with frying. The design of air fryers often includes a heating element and a fan that work together to deliver consistent heat.
– Comparison with Deep Frying and Traditional Oven Baking: Unlike deep frying, which submerges food in hot oil, air frying requires little to no oil, making it a healthier choice. Compared to traditional oven baking, air frying typically cooks food faster due to the rapid circulation of hot air, resulting in less time spent waiting for your meal.

Preparing the Chicken
1. Drying the Chicken Breasts: One of the most crucial steps in ensuring crispy chicken is to start with dry chicken breasts. Pat them dry with paper towels to remove any excess moisture. This step is essential because moisture can create steam during cooking, which prevents that desired crispiness from forming.
2. Even Coating of Marinade: To enhance the flavor of the chicken and ensure an even cooking process, you’ll want to apply the marinade thoroughly. After drying the chicken, consider using a shallow dish or a resealable bag to coat the chicken evenly. This method not only makes for easier cleanup but also ensures that every inch of the chicken is covered in delicious seasoning.
Crafting the Marinade
Creating the marinade is a simple yet vital step that contributes to the depth of flavor in your chicken. Here’s how to craft a flavorful marinade:
1. Combine the Ingredients: In a mixing bowl, combine olive oil with your chosen spices and herbs. A typical ratio might include about 2 tablespoons of olive oil, 1 teaspoon of garlic powder, 1 teaspoon of onion powder, 1 teaspoon of smoked paprika, 1 teaspoon of oregano, and salt and pepper to taste. Adjust the cayenne pepper according to your heat preference.
2. Mix Thoroughly: Whisk the ingredients together until well combined. You want to create a paste-like consistency that will adhere well to the chicken.
3. Marinate the Chicken: Place the chicken breasts in the bowl or bag with the marinade, ensuring each piece is evenly coated. For optimal flavor, let the chicken marinate for at least 30 minutes. If you have the time, marinating for a few hours or even overnight in the refrigerator can intensify the flavors even further.

Tips for Achieving the Perfect Balance of Spices
When it comes to spices, balance is key. Here are some tips to ensure your marinade hits all the right notes:
– Taste as You Go: If you’re unsure about the balance of flavors, mix a small amount of the marinade and taste it. Adjust the spices according to your preference.
– Layer Flavors: Instead of dumping all spices into the marinade at once, consider adding them gradually. This method allows you to control the intensity of each flavor.
– Fresh vs. Dried: If using fresh herbs instead of dried ones, remember that you’ll need to increase the quantity, as dried herbs are more concentrated. A rule of thumb is to use three times the amount of fresh herbs.

Time Recommendations for Marination to Enhance Flavor
For optimal flavor, marinate the chicken for at least 30 minutes. If time allows, marinating for 2-4 hours is ideal, as it allows the flavors to penetrate deeply. For those looking to maximize flavor, consider marinating overnight. However, avoid marinating for more than 24 hours, as the acid from the lemon juice can begin to break down the chicken excessively, resulting in a mushy texture.
Cooking Instructions
Preheating the Air Fryer
Preheating your air fryer is a crucial step in the cooking process. This ensures that the chicken begins cooking immediately upon placement, leading to a crispier exterior. Here’s why it matters:
– Uniform Cooking: Preheating helps achieve even cooking throughout the chicken, preventing any cold spots that can result in uneven texture.
– Crisp Texture: When the air fryer is hot, the moisture in the chicken quickly evaporates, allowing the coating to crisp up beautifully.
Recommended Temperatures: For boneless chicken, preheat your air fryer to 375°F (190°C). This temperature is perfect for achieving that golden-brown, crispy exterior while ensuring the chicken remains juicy inside.
Cooking Techniques
Now that your air fryer is preheated, follow these step-by-step instructions for air frying the chicken:
1. Place the Chicken in the Basket: Arrange the marinated chicken pieces in a single layer in the air fryer basket, ensuring they do not overlap. This promotes even cooking and crisping.
2. Set the Timer: Cook the chicken at 375°F for 12-15 minutes, flipping halfway through the cooking time. This helps both sides achieve a uniform crispness.
3. Check for Doneness: The chicken is fully cooked when it reaches an internal temperature of 165°F (74°C). You can use a food thermometer to check this.
4. Flipping and Checking: Use tongs to gently flip the chicken halfway through cooking. This technique ensures that both sides of the chicken are evenly browned and crispy.
Resting and Slicing
After cooking, it’s crucial to let the chicken rest before slicing. This step allows the juices to redistribute throughout the meat, resulting in a moist and tender piece of chicken.
– Resting Time: Allow the chicken to rest for about 5 minutes. This short period is essential for retaining moisture.
– Slicing Techniques: Use a sharp knife to slice the chicken against the grain. This method cuts through the muscle fibers, resulting in more tender pieces. Avoid slicing too thinly, as thicker slices tend to retain moisture better.
